RSPCA Centre's 15-year-old resident staff cat Ernest having his contact lenses inserted. Ernest the cat has had his sight restored by contact lenses in what is believed to be a medical first.

The 15-year-old black and white moggy was suffering from entropion, which meant his lids turned inwards and scratched his eyeball.

Vets suggested the innovative solution because the cat was too old to risk a general anasthetic.

Staff at the Godshill RSPCA on the Isle of Wight – Ernest’s home of 13 years – said they had never heard of a cat wearing contact lenses before.

"He’s much more comfortable. Previously his eyes were shut, now they are open," branch administrator Les Burrows told Sky News Online.
